MSNBC's Nicolle Wallace clarifies that the Right isn't really on the side of free speech at all

It’s funny — all of the gnashing of teeth and rending of garments over “free speech absolutist” Elon Musk’s purchase of Twitter is happening in liberal circles: the media, Hollywood, and Democrats. According to MSNBC’s Nicolle Wallace, the Right has “seized” on the idea that it is championing free speech, but it really hasn’t. “They’re for the political version of yelling fire in a movie theater,” she explains, telling adding the word “political” there.
